Profile of Attorney Barry S. Cohen

Barry Cohen was born and raised in Milwaukee, Wisconsin. He graduated from Shorewood High School, the University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point (with honors), as well as the University of Wisconsin Law School. He began his legal career by joining a general practice law firm in Osceola, Wisconsin, where he also prosecuted traffic and ordinance violations for two municipalities. In 1985 Attorney Cohen and another attorney created a law firm in Brookfield, Wisconsin which eventually grew to 12 lawyers. Then, in 1992, Mr. Cohen opened his own law firm in a vintage fieldstone and log horsebarn near Elkhart Lake, Wisconsin.

Attorney Cohen has earned a statewide reputation for tenacity and expertise in defense cases. Since 1992, his practice has been limited to the defense of people accused of criminal and traffic charges. He has represented people charged with speeding to homicide, including sexual assault and drug offenses. But the bulk of his practice is representing citizens charged with some type of drunk driving offense: from a first offense OWI, to serious felony charges of homicide by intoxicated use of a vehicle or multiple prior offenses. Attorney Cohen has had hundreds of drunk driving charges dismissed or reduced to lesser offenses throughout his career. He has tried over 100 jury trials.

Throughout his career, Attorney Cohen has served, at the request of the governor, legislators, judges, and the Department of Motor Vehicles, on a wide variety of governmental committees, study groups and task forces whose purpose was to examine current laws and practices and help to improve both by drafting new laws and procedures in criminal and traffic matters.

He has served the State Bar of Wisconsin for many years on a number of levels, including serving as President of the Criminal Law Section. Most recently, Mr. Cohen was appointed by the Supreme Court of Wisconsin to serve on the District 4 Committee to assist the Office of Lawyer Regulation with oversight of individual lawyers.

Attorney Cohen is a co-author of Traffic Law and Practice in Wisconsin, a State Bar of Wisconsin publication used by lawyers and judges throughout the state. Mr. Cohen has given presentations and lectured more than 100 times to groups of defense attorneys, prosecutors, law enforcement officers, legislators and judges on various topics relating to criminal and drunk driving issues.

In 1985, Attorney Cohen helped to create the Wisconsin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ers. He is a life member of the National Association of Criminal Defense Lawyers, and also served for several years on the board of directors of the Wisconsin Academy of Trial Lawyers.
